Market Cap and Volatility

Market cap is a key indicator of a cryptocurrency's stability and volatility. Generally, cryptocurrencies with higher market caps, such as Bitcoin and Ethereum, tend to be less volatile compared to their smaller counterparts. This is because larger market cap assets have more liquidity and are less susceptible to market manipulation. For instance, Bitcoin, with its substantial market cap, often experiences smaller price fluctuations compared to altcoins with lower market caps.

Crypto Market Dominance

Market dominance is another crucial factor in understanding the risk profile of leading cryptocurrencies. It refers to the proportion of a cryptocurrency's market cap relative to the total market cap of all cryptocurrencies. Bitcoin, for instance, has consistently maintained a high market dominance, often accounting for more than 40% of the total crypto market cap.

High market dominance can indicate a cryptocurrency's resilience and stability. How Liquidity Impacts Risk

Liquidity is a critical aspect of a cryptocurrency's risk profile. It refers to the ease with which an asset can be bought or sold without affecting its price. Cryptocurrencies with higher market caps generally have higher liquidity, making them less risky investments. For example, Ethereum's high liquidity allows investors to enter and exit positions with minimal slippage, reducing the risk of significant price fluctuations.

Portfolio Diversification Strategies

Diversification is a key strategy for managing risk in the crypto market. By spreading investments across different cryptocurrencies with varying market caps, investors can reduce their exposure to any single asset's volatility. For instance, a diversified portfolio might include a mix of large-cap assets like Bitcoin and Ethereum, mid-cap assets like Cardano and Solana, and small-cap assets with high growth potential.

Alternative Approaches

  • [Method: Fundamental Analysis - Time: High/Effort: High/Results: Long-term] - Involves evaluating a cryptocurrency's underlying technology, team, and market potential. It requires significant time and effort but can yield substantial long-term results.
  • [Method: Technical Analysis - Time: Medium/Effort: Medium/Results: Short to Medium-term] - Focuses on price trends and market patterns. It requires less time and effort compared to fundamental analysis but can provide valuable short to medium-term insights.
  • [Method: Sentiment Analysis - Time: Low/Effort: Low/Results: Short-term] - Involves gauging market sentiment through social media, news, and other sources. It is relatively quick and easy but primarily useful for short-term trading strategies.
